Almost there Amtrak's westbound “Empire Builder” slides along the waterfront at Edmonds, Washington, on April 16, 2010, and will soon be ending a long trip from Chicago to Seattle. At this angle, the “bow waves” of Amtrak’s Phase 5 paint scheme on the P42DCs seem to mimmic the blue waters of Puget Sound, where a flock of migrating Brant geese watch the train go by from waters edge.
Photos of Amtrak's northern U.S. long distance train the Empire Builder from Seattle/Portland to Chicago. Westbound Train #7 (27-Portland section, 807-Chicago to St. Paul) & Eastbound Train #8 (28-Seattle section, 808-St. Paul to Chicago)
